L.A. County Supervisors Vote to Put Defunding Police on November Ballot
[BREITBART] The Los Angeles County Board of Supervisors approved a proposal on Tuesday to amend the city’s charter — which will be presented to voters on November 3 via ballot — to remove $880 million from law enforcement and "reinvest" the money in "direct community investment" and "alternatives to incarceration."

Titled, "Reimagining L.A. County: Shifting Budget Priorities to Revitalize Under-resourced and Low-income Communities," the proposal includes language frequently used by Democrat politicians and the broader left. It alleges the existence of "systemic discrimination, exclusion, and inequity" targeting blacks and yielding "racial injustice" and "racial inequity."
